Flutter插件bea_flutter_package的使用方法详解
Flutter插件bea_flutter_package的使用方法详解
bea_flutter_package
BEA Flutter Package, 包含了标准BEA系统的所有基本功能。它仅与BEA框架系统和API配合使用。
要了解有关BEA的更多信息,请访问网站:www.lumete.it
开始使用bea_flutter_package
本项目是一个Dart包的起点,是一个库模块,可以轻松地在多个Flutter或Dart项目中共享代码。
要开始使用Flutter,请查看我们的在线文档,其中提供了教程、示例、移动开发指南和完整的API参考。
Flutter版本
推荐使用的Flutter版本如下:
Flutter 1.17.1 • channel stable • https://github.com/flutter/flutter.git
Framework • revision f7a6a7906b • 2020-05-12 18:39:00 -0700
Engine • revision 6bc433c6b6
Tools • Dart 2.8.2
有用的命令
用于重新生成已生成文件的命令可以在项目的根目录中执行。
命令:flutter pub run build_runner build --delete-conflicting-outputs
信息
*** 注意 *** 请注意:我们仍然建议在Android的Manifest.xml和iOS的info.plist文件中添加互联网访问权限。
Flutter SDK - 推荐版本
- SDK名称: “flutter”
- 权限: 无
- 链接: https://flutter.dev/docs/get-started/install
- 备注:
- 版本:
Flutter: Channel stable, 2.5.3
Tools • Dart 2.14.4
示例代码
以下是一个简单的示例,展示如何使用bea_flutter_package
。
首先,在pubspec.yaml
文件中添加依赖项:
dependencies:
bea_flutter_package: ^1.0.0
然后,导入该包并使用其功能:
import 'package:flutter/material.dart';
import 'package:bea_flutter_package/bea_flutter_package.dart'; // 导入bea_flutter_package
void main() {
runApp(MyApp());
}
class MyApp extends StatelessWidget {
[@override](/user/override)
Widget build(BuildContext context) {
return MaterialApp(
home: Scaffold(
appBar: AppBar(title: Text('BEA Flutter Package Demo')),
body: Center(
child: BeaWidget(), // 使用bea_flutter_package中的BeaWidget
),
),
);
}
}
// 使用bea_flutter_package中的BeaWidget
class BeaWidget extends StatefulWidget {
[@override](/user/override)
_BeaWidgetState createState() => _BeaWidgetState();
}
class _BeaWidgetState extends State<BeaWidget> {
[@override](/user/override)
Widget build(BuildContext context) {
return Container(
padding: EdgeInsets.all(20),
child: Text('This is a BEA widget'),
);
}
}
更多关于Flutter插件bea_flutter_package的使用方法详解的实战教程也可以访问 https://www.itying.com/category-92-b0.html
更多关于Flutter插件bea_flutter_package的使用方法详解的实战系列教程也可以访问 https://www.itying.com/category-92-b0.html
由于 bea_flutter_package
的介绍为 “undefined”,我们无法确切了解该插件的功能和用途。但基于插件的名称 bea_flutter_package
,我们可以进行一些合理的推测,并提供一些通用的步骤来帮助你在 Flutter 项目中使用该插件。
1. 插件名称推测
- "bea" 可能是某个特定领域、公司或开发者的缩写,例如 “Beacon”、“Beauty” 或其他相关领域。
- "flutter_package" 表明这是一个 Flutter 插件,可能提供了一些通用的工具、UI 组件或与特定功能相关的实现。
2. 查找插件信息
- Pub.dev 搜索: 首先,你可以前往 pub.dev 并搜索
bea_flutter_package
,查看是否有该插件的详细信息。 - GitHub 或其他代码仓库: 如果 pub.dev 上没有相关信息,你可以尝试在 GitHub 或其他代码托管平台上搜索该插件,查看是否有相关的文档或示例代码。
3. 安装插件
如果插件在 pub.dev 上可用,你可以通过以下步骤将其添加到你的 Flutter 项目中:
-
在
pubspec.yaml
中添加依赖:dependencies: bea_flutter_package: ^1.0.0 # 请根据实际情况填写版本号
-
运行
flutter pub get
:flutter pub get
4. 导入插件
在你的 Dart 文件中导入插件:
import 'package:bea_flutter_package/bea_flutter_package.dart';
5. 根据推测使用插件
由于插件的具体功能未知,以下是一些常见的插件使用场景和代码示例:
-
UI 组件: 如果插件提供了一些 UI 组件,你可以直接在代码中使用它们。
class MyHomePage extends StatelessWidget { @override Widget build(BuildContext context) { return Scaffold( appBar: AppBar( title: Text('bea_flutter_package Example'), ), body: Center( child: BeaCustomWidget(), // 假设插件提供了一个自定义的 UI 组件 ), ); } }
-
工具类或功能: 如果插件提供了一些工具类或功能,你可以调用相关的方法。
void fetchData() { var data = BeaUtility.fetchSomeData(); // 假设插件提供了一个工具类 print(data); }
-
特定功能集成: 如果插件与某些特定功能(如蓝牙、相机等)相关,你可能需要按照插件的文档进行配置和集成。
void initializeBeacon() { BeaBeacon.initialize(); // 假设插件提供了与 Beacon 相关的功能 }